As of today the 'Car Mode' is missing from my settings. I have it on all the time for driving before and after work, but when I started playing music this morning it defaulted to the main play view with no sign of the setting.
Is this feature removed or is it a bug? Does anyone else have this problem?

I came here to report the same thing. Car view was automatically starting when my phone connected via bluetooth to my car.
Now it does not. The settings in the app shows a category for "Car" and then just says "Always pay full attention to the road and abide with all traffic regulations" but the option for enabling/disabling "Car view" is missing.
Below that is an entry for "Car Thing" which I understand to be an entirely different device.
The app knows that I connected to my car since it displays a banner wanted to know if I want to connect with navigation apps.
This is a pretty recent thing and I'm not entirely sure that it didn't begin with an Android OS update to Android 12.
I have uninstalled and re-installed the latest version of the Spotify app and the option for Car View is still missing.

Hey @Elyene,
Thanks for reaching out on the Community!
Spotify is exploring a variety of new ways to deliver the best in-car listening experience for our users. We're also retiring certain features like our in-car Now Playing View for Android, to make way for innovations coming down the track.
In the meantime, you can still enjoy the Spotify experience within the standard Now Playing View.
